Fresh salmon, grilled pineapple, creamy avocado, and tasty spices come together in these Tropical Salmon Burgers to make a delicious meal. Great for putting a tropical taste on your plate.

Ingredients:

  • 1 lb fresh salmon fillets, skinless and boneless
  • 1 cup fresh pineapple slices
  • 1 ripe avocado, sliced
  • 1/4 cup red onion, finely chopped
  • 2 cloves garlic, minced
  • 1/4 cup breadcrumbs
  • 1 egg
  • 1/4 cup fresh cilantro, chopped
  • 1 tsp ground cumin
  • Salt and pepper to taste
  • 4 burger buns
  • Lettuce leaves for garnish
  • Olive oil for grilling

Instructions:

Warm up the grill over medium-high heat

Put the salmon fillets in a food processor after cutting them up into small pieces

Cut up the red onion, add the breadcrumbs, egg, cilantro, ground cumin, salt, and pepper

Then add the salmon to the food processor

Pulse the ingredients together until you get a thick paste

Cut the salmon mixture into four equal parts and form each one into a burger patty

Spray the pineapple slices with olive oil and put them on the grill

Cook for two to three minutes on each side, or until they have grill marks

They should be cooked all the way through after being grilled for four to five minutes on each side

Put the burger buns on the grill and toast them for one minute, or until they get a little brown

To make the burgers, put a salmon patty on the bottom half of each bun, then a slice of grilled pineapple, avocado slices, and lettuce leaves

Place the other half of the bun on top and serve right away
